Senator Natasha Akpoti-Uduaghan has slammed her colleague, Onyekachi Nwaebonyi with a N5 billion lawsuit for alleging that she has six children for different men.

Speaking through her team of lawyers led by M. J. Numa, SAN, Akpoti-Uduaghan called the claim false, adding that it is meant to tarnish her reputation.

According to the suspended senator representing Kogi Central, Nwaebonyi said the allegation has caused her considerable distress and embarrassment to her credibility and public perception.

“These statements were broadcast nationally and rebroadcast across multiple online and social media platforms, thus ensuring wide publication,” the claimant added, insisting the claims were false, malicious and targeted at bringing her image to disrepute.

“The claimant further contends that these statements, in their natural and ordinary meaning, are meant and were understood to portray the claimant as someone who constantly extorts people for money through dishonest and unscrupulous means as a career.

“As someone who demands money or other benefits from someone in return for not revealing compromising or damaging information about them. As a woman who forms relationships with men purely to obtain money or gifts from them.

“As someone who constantly tells lies and does not speak the truth on most occasions and as someone who uses the threat of damaging information to coerce others into acting in her favour,” the statement said.

Speaking further, Akpoti-Uduaghan told the High Court of the Federal Capital Territory (FCT) that the defamatory statements were made deliberately in an attempt to justify her illegal suspension by the Senate.

“That the defendant, who is equally a member of the Senate Committee on Ethics, Code of Conduct and Public Petitions of the 10th Senate of the Federal Republic of Nigeria, made those false and reckless statements to prejudice the mind of the public against the claimant’s petition before the Senate.”

Akpoti-Uduaghan asked the court  to award “the sum of N5 billion only, against the defendant being aggravated and exemplary damages in favour of the Claimant for the false, malicious and injurious statements that have since caused the claimant considerable distress, reputational harm, embarrassment, and emotional distress.”

As of the time of filing this report, no date has been fixed for hearing on the case.
